I've read and seen everyone out there and understand their intent fully, Im just playing devils advocate. To me the graphic is missing the biggest thing of all, Intent. If someone wants to be a sweaty pubstomper they can play in the gray area and dunk on people, while keeping it in the rules.

This is a common topic at our game stores all the time and everyone seems to interpret the graphic differently. I'm of the mind, as soon as you have 1 GC your deck is automatically a 3, or if you run MLD its automatically a 4. Cause those are the hard rules of the brackets below them. But others in our groups say you can have 3 GCs and your deck still not be a 3, or you can run MLD in a 2, since it came in a precon.

Thats the biggest issue I have with the brackets currently, its a good talking point but people abuse the system. We see people come into our lgs's all the time with decks like that and its annoying. I just hope in time they will narrow these brackets more and give stronger guidelines in the future
